MedHub is an award-winning private healthcare clinic located in Newmarket, Suffolk, focused on delivering patient-first care. As a CQC-registered provider and recognised provider for several major Health Insurance companies, we specialise in private GP services, dermatology, menopause health, minor surgeries, and advanced health assessments. Backed by a team of experienced doctors, specialist consultants, and healthcare professionals, we offer a personalised and accessible healthcare experience in a welcoming environment.

Contract: Sub-contract for administration. £13.00 per hour. This is a contract, on-site role located in Newmarket for a Medical Secretary with Healthcode experience.

Responsibilities include:

  • Managing appointment scheduling
  • Handling patient correspondence and enquiries
  • Maintaining accurate medical records
  • Performing general clerical tasks
  • Liaising with medical staff and Health Insurance Companies to ensure the smooth administration of patient services

Providing professional and empathetic support to patients is a key aspect of the role.

Requirements:

  • Strong skills in Appointment Scheduling and Clerical Tasks
  • Knowledge of Medical Terminology and Medical Office procedures
  • Proficiency in Typing and other relevant computer skills
  • Previous experience in a healthcare or medical setting is an advantage
